A water flosser is a modern oral care device that uses a pulsating stream of water to clean between teeth and along the gumline. It is known for its effectiveness in removing food particles and plaque, especially in hard-to-reach areas.
✅ Benefits of a Water Flosser:
-
Effective Plaque Removal: The steady, powerful stream of water effectively dislodges plaque and debris between teeth and along the gumline, offering a more thorough clean than manual flossing.
-
Multiple Tip Options: Water flossers often come with interchangeable tips for different oral care needs, such as standard tips, orthodontic tips (for braces), and periodontal tips (for gum care).
-
Reduces Inflammation: Research shows that water flossers can reduce gum inflammation and bleeding, making them an excellent choice for individuals with sensitive gums or gingivitis.
-
Ideal for Braces: Water flossers are particularly beneficial for people with braces, as they can easily clean around brackets and wires where traditional floss may struggle.
-
Healthier Gums: Regular use of a water flosser promotes better gum circulation and helps remove harmful bacteria, contributing to healthier gums and teeth.
❌ Drawbacks of a Water Flosser:
-
Bulky and Less Portable: Most water flossers are larger and require a power source, making them less convenient for travel.
-
Storage Space: The water reservoir takes up counter space, which may be an issue for small bathrooms.
-
Maintenance Requirements: Water flossers require regular cleaning and drying to prevent mold or bacterial buildup.
An electric toothbrush uses oscillating or vibrating bristles to remove plaque, food particles, and bacteria more effectively than manual brushing. It is celebrated for its superior cleaning power and user-friendly features.
✅ Benefits of an Electric Toothbrush:
-
Superior Cleaning Power: Electric toothbrushes are significantly more effective at plaque removal compared to manual brushing. Their high-speed movements provide a deeper clean in less time.
-
Built-in Timer and Pressure Sensor: Many electric toothbrushes include a timer to ensure you brush for the recommended two minutes. Pressure sensors prevent over-brushing, which can damage gums and enamel.
-
Multiple Cleaning Modes: Electric toothbrushes often offer various modes, such as sensitive, whitening, and deep-cleaning, allowing you to customize your brushing experience.
-
Ease of Use: With the push of a button, the brush does most of the work, making it ideal for people with limited dexterity, such as seniors or individuals with arthritis.
❌ Drawbacks of an Electric Toothbrush:
-
Fragility: Due to their electronic components, electric toothbrushes are more prone to damage or malfunction compared to manual brushes.
-
Charging and Maintenance: They require regular charging and occasional brush head replacement, which may be inconvenient.
-
Battery Dependency: Forgetting to charge your toothbrush can leave you without a functioning device when you need it most.
Can a Water Flosser Replace an Electric Toothbrush?
No, a water flosser cannot replace an electric toothbrush. While water flossers are excellent for cleaning between teeth and below the gumline, they do not provide the surface-cleaning power necessary for removing plaque and bacteria from tooth enamel.
For optimal oral hygiene, both tools play a vital role:
-
Electric toothbrushes effectively clean the surfaces of your teeth and polish enamel.
-
Water flossers target hard-to-reach areas, reducing plaque buildup and preventing gum disease.
Using both together offers the most comprehensive oral care routine, promoting cleaner teeth, healthier gums, and a brighter smile.
